We're looking for a Treasury Manager to be responsible for the infrastructure and integrity of a range of day to day treasury operations, including: cash management, internal and external loan agreements, LOCs, RCFs, derivatives, treasury technology projects (i.e. Quantum) and ensure that the Group complies with relevant regulations.

Cash management:

Manage the Treasury Dealer and oversee the day to day cash dealings while ensuring the integrity of the process.

Oversee management of Treasury Assets to ensure efficient liquidity.

Maintain and develop cashflow forecasts.

Act as a backup to execute Treasury dealing, which would include FX and issuing ECP.

 

Loan Facilities:

Manage and maintain a list of intercompany loans.

Liaise with internal and external legal counsel on new facilities.

Assist the Treasury DCM Manager to price new facilities.

Establish a framework to consistently price loans on an arm’s length basis.

Assist business units to source financing either internally or externally.      

 

Risk management:

Manage and update ISDA, CSA and GMRA documents for all Group companies, in conjunction with Legal, to ensure they are fit for purpose.

Review, upgrade and manage the Derivative Admissibility and Gap Risk processes and Bank counterparty limits and exposures.

Liaise with key stakeholders to ensure business continuity.

Assist in enhancing processes and the robustness of controls to mitigate risks.

 

Projects:

Take the lead as Subject Matter Expert in automating Treasury operations via the use of our Treasury Management System (Quantum).

Represent Treasury in the IBOR transition project.

Support the Treasury DCM Manager on key projects such as Debt issuances, updating debt programmes, developing an ESG Bond Framework.

Degree (minimum 2:1) preferably in an analytical subject and/or a relevant professional qualification e.g. ACT, CFA or accountancy qualification.

Detailed working knowledge of markets including money markets, foreign exchange markets, bond markets and derivatives.

Working knowledge of the use of options, foreign exchange and interest rate risk management.

Aware of accounting implications of treasury instruments.

Familiar with the different capital market instruments available for the raising of both short term and long-term debt.

Working knowledge of treasury management systems (ideally Quantum).

Understanding of Bloomberg.

Awareness of regulation and legislation on the markets involved
